    The reason the Kharkiv V12 has different stroke lengths is because it uses a master-and-slave conrod setup.
    On the master side, the rods pivot directly off the crankpins. But the slave rods, instead of pivoting off the crankpins, they pivot off a smaller journal attached to the master rod.
    On the Kharkiv engine, the pistons on the master rods have a 180mm stroke. The pistons on the slave rods have a 186mm stroke, but not only that, they sit higher at TDC and lower at BDC than the master side. Their TDC timing is also slightly less than 60° instead of being equal to 60° if they used side-by-side or fork-and-blade rod setup.

    The coolest fact of the 40x later the 42x and finally the 44x (including the 404 424 and 444 V12) is, that this engine was developed together by MAN AND Mercedes! It originates the new regulations of the 70s where Germany changed its laws for heavy lorries from which point the regulation said, that a truck needed at least 8HP per tonne. That was a problem because until then they've been using naturally aspirated V8 Diesel but they couldn't manage to get 320hp out of them so they needed a V10 for the 40t lorries. The 402 V8 was for the cheaper 32t versions.
    After the 42x series MAN left that project and sold their part in the engine factory to Mercedes. These engines are damn reliable, have a reasonable fuel economy and are easy to rebuild. There's a reason you can still buy these engines new for marine use or for Gensets. Practically being a 70s product. It's not unusual to see 100.000 operating hours in these without a rebuild!!! A 100.000kms are 1000-3000 operating hours, just to have a comparison for you.

    Nice video, as always, but I saw a mistake on the Cummins V12. You gave the specs for the 2300 cid K-series, but the engine you showed running was actually a V-1710. Visually the engines are identified by the cylinder heads. The K has an individual head on each cylinder, and the V-1710 has cylinder heads that each cover 3 cylinders. Bore and stroke is 6.25x6.25 for the K, and 5.5x6.0 for the 1710. The 1710 is basically a doubled N14. It is weird in that it has a 45degree bank angle. Normal rated power was 800hp@2100rpm.
